Output c59f5d6489bee67f498bfe24e06aba855649fb56437fd4331c47583d8a12941e:1

value
75112
script pubkey
OP_0 OP_PUSHBYTES_32 54130a1a31a63d6226bc751de13e6131b227399cdbaf6e715692eecc41eeb6f3
address
bc1q2sfs5x335c7kyf4uw5w7z0npxxezwwvumwhkuu2kjthvcs0wkmesnc0xw9
transaction
c59f5d6489bee67f498bfe24e06aba855649fb56437fd4331c47583d8a12941e
confirmations
154104
spent
true